WebProperty Assessed Clean Energy (PACE) is a tool for financing a wide range of energy, water efficiency, renewable energy, and hazard mitigation improvements that are permanently installed onto residential and commercial properties. This public-private partnership is established by state statute and enabled by local governments. The Program is voluntary. Interested residential and commercial property owners receive long term financing (up to 20 years) for these improvements, which is repaid through an assessment on their property taxes.

WebThe PACE program enables property owners to borrow money to install equipment like solar panels, wind generators, insulation or shutters on their homes. Funding is provided through bonds issued by a special district and backed by property tax liens on the residences of owners who are awarded PACE loans from the bond pool.
